Abstract EN

Objective.

The aim of this study was to investigate the changes of regulatory T cells (Treg), interleukin-6 (IL-6), IL-10, transforming growth factor-β (TGF-β), and tumor necrosis factor-alpha (TNF-α) in patients with type 2 diabetes mellitus (T2DM).

Methods.

We performed a comprehensive search up to July 2016 for all clinical studies about the changes of Treg, IL-6, IL-10, IL-17, TGF-β, and TNF-α in T2DM patients versus healthy controls.

Results.

A total of 91 articles (5642 cases and 7378 controls) were included for this meta-analysis.

Compared with the controls (all p<0.001), the patients had increased serum levels of IL-6, TGF-β, and TNF-α but decreased the percentage of peripheral CD4+CD25+Foxp3+Treg and serum IL-10 level.

Furthermore, the percentage of peripheral CD4+CD25+Foxp3+Treg (p<0.001) and serum IL-10 level (p=0.033) were significantly lower in the patients with complication and in the patients without complication, respectively.

No significant changes about the percentage of CD4+CD25+Treg (p=0.360) and serum IL-17 level (p=0.459) were found in T2DM patients.

Conclusions.

T2DM patients have decreased the percentage of peripheral CD4+CD25+Foxp3+Treg and levels of serum IL-10 but elevated serum levels of IL-6, TGF-β, and TNF-α.

Presence of diabetic complications further lowers the peripheral CD4+CD25+Foxp3+Treg number.
